最近台灣電能問題引起輿論,缺電與AI半導體產業甚至限電都是問題,根據光電業者指出,二o二五年太陽能目標建置量為二十五GW,如今台灣建置量僅一半;但政府支持半導體產業,對能源危機卻無法解決。
蔡昆凌博士認為:在環境面,許多保育組織擔心設置光電,也會限縮野生動物生存的生存空間,對環境生態造成嚴重衝擊。雖然政府保證,光電絕對不會設置於國家公園或國家重要溼地等法定保護區,其實許多沿海魚塭與鹽田,雖然不是法定保護區,但卻是保育鳥類的重要棲地,每當秋冬季就會吸引大批候鳥棲息覓食。所以光電會大面積改變地貌、累積開發面積過大,而超過當地環境承載力。
蔡昆凌博士認為,要發展再生能源本來是好事一樁,一旦規畫不當、而發生這種綠能與環境生態相抵觸,這會重傷台灣形象。光電利潤、產能高,但蓄電設備與太陽能電板下的土地是否會質變、灰塵造成光電壽命減短更嚴重是未來回收要如何處理廢棄問題才是問題!
Recently, Taiwan’s power problem has aroused public opinion. Power shortage, AI semiconductor industry and even power rationing are problems. According to the photovoltaic industry, the target solar energy construction volume in 2025 is 25 GW, and Taiwan’s current construction volume is only half; but The government supports the semiconductor industry but cannot solve the energy crisis.
Dr. Tsai believes that in terms of the environment, many conservation organizations are worried that the installation of photovoltaics will also limit the living space of wild animals, causing a serious impact on the environment and ecology. Although the government guarantees that photovoltaics will never be installed in statutory protected areas such as national parks or nationally important wetlands, in fact many coastal fish ponds and salt pans, although not legally protected areas, are important habitats for bird conservation. Every autumn and winter It will attract a large number of migratory birds to rest and feed. Therefore, photovoltaics will change the landscape on a large scale and the cumulative development area will be too large, exceeding the carrying capacity of the local environment.
Dr. Tsai believes that the development of renewable energy is a good thing. Once planning is improper, this kind of conflict between green energy and the environment and ecology will occur. Contradiction will seriously damage Taiwan’s image. Photovoltaics have high profits and production capacity, but the problem is whether the land under the power storage equipment and solar panels will deteriorate, dust will shorten the life of photovoltaics, and more seriously, how to deal with waste in future recycling!
